BALTIMORE – Notre Dame of Maryland volleyball team visited Allentown, Pennsylvania on Wednesday evening for a rematch of the 2019 CSAC Volleyball Championship match against Cedar Crest (12-5, 5-0 CSAC). The Gators went four sets with the Falcons but fell 3-1 (16-25, 11-25, 25-16, 18-25). With the loss, Notre Dame falls to 4-1 in conference play.
HOW IT HAPPENED
- The Gators got off to a slow start, dropping the first two sets 25-16, 25-11.
- For Notre Dame, it was Anna Gamble and Miasia Ferrer that provided the early offense for the Gators attack. Ferrer finished with a career-best six kills. Gamble finished with five kills.
- In the third set, Gabbi Taganas and Emma Mueller led the Gators to a 25-16 set win. Taganas finished with 10 kills. She's had 10 or more kills in three straight matches.
- Mueller led the Gators with 18 assists and added five kills. Natalie Newton contributed 13 assists and 12 digs.
- Paulina Hernandez led the defense with 27 digs. She had 26 in the win against Gwynedd Mercy on Sept. 25.
OF NOTE
- Newton continues her streak of having 12 or more assists to six consecutive games.
- Angel Carino added 17 digs. The senior has 260 on the season.
- With the loss, the Gators will maintain its 10-6 all-time lead over the Falcons.
